Professional DSP Solutions for Real-Time Signal Processing
Digital Signal Processors (DSPs) are specialized microprocessors engineered with hardware-optimized architectures for high-speed, real-time signal processing applications. Unlike general-purpose microprocessors, DSPs feature dedicated multiply-accumulate (MAC) units, parallel processing capabilities, and optimized instruction sets that deliver superior performance in computationally intensive tasks.
Key Applications & Industries
-
Audio & Video Processing: Low-latency encoding, decoding, and real-time filtering for professional audio equipment and video systems
-
Telecommunications Infrastructure: Baseband processing, modulation/demodulation, and echo cancellation in wireless and wireline networks
-
Embedded Control Systems: Motor control, power conversion, and sensor fusion in automotive and industrial automation
-
Medical Devices: Signal acquisition and processing for diagnostic imaging and patient monitoring equipment
-
Aerospace & Defense: Radar signal processing, software-defined radio, and navigation systems
Technical Advantages
Our DSP portfolio delivers exceptional performance through specialized hardware features including Harvard architecture for simultaneous instruction and data access, zero-overhead looping, bit-reversed addressing for FFT operations, and deterministic interrupt latency for real-time responsiveness.
